Hello everyone!

I'm playing arround with a game (3D Ultra Pinball - The Lost Continent) that uses DirectMusic. The thing is, even though I've set my default MIDI device to the external MPU, this thing uses the MS Software Wavetable. I believe the problem resides in the fact that this game uses DIrectMusic, because in DXDiag the MS software midi shows as the default output. Does anyone know how to set the default DirectMusic device to anything other than that?

I doubt it'll help since most DirectMusic games have music designed for custom DLS banks which aren't natively supported by most cards in the least. It would probably sound like a mess of unrelated instruments if you force it to the mapper

This game is Win95/Win3.11 compatible (so it struck me as odd for it to use DirectX), so the MIDIs aren't very exotic. I actually played them in media player just fine.

One thing that is interesting: there is a Win31 folder on the CD with a DSOUND.DLL and a DSOUND.INI. This appears to be some weird DirectSound emulation for WIndows 3.11+Win32s Oo
Copying this DLL to the game folder did not do anything for the music, unfortunately.
